4 Easy Ways to Wow Your Clients You landed an awesome client! But now how to keep them? It’s not enough to provide a good service, there are plenty of other providers out there who can offer the same; you need to stand out from the crowd. The key is to provide an excellent customer experience and wow your clients. Your clients will continue to return to you for services and refer others to you as well. You’ve got to take care of your VIPs! Here are four easy ways to show your appreciation and wow your clients. 1. Give Them First Dibs Do you have amazing clients that you’ve worked with for a while and value their opinion? Next time you’re about to launch a product or service,  consider sending it to these VIPs first. You can ask for feedback or offer a social media mention in exchange. Always let them know that you want them in on everything first because of their value to you and your business. 2. Educate Them Your clients don’t know what you know, that’s why they hired you! You don’t need to teach them specific skills, but explaining WHY you did things a certain way will go a long way in helping clients understand and trust you. For example, if you’re a web designer, something as simple as a site’s navigation can make a big impact on visitor experience. Explain why you designed the navigation in a certain way and help the client understand that there’s more involved in creating a website than just choosing shades of color and fonts. Beyond just educating them, provide clients with the tools they need to make it without you. Yes, you want them to come back to you but you don’t want them completely reliant on you every time they need to make an update or change in their system or process. 3. Thank Them for Their Referrals Our businesses are built on referrals and word of mouth  if a great client is always singing your praises, thank them for it! An easy way is to offer small gifts such as a Starbucks or Target gift cards for every 3 referrals. Or, if they are a returning client, offer them a discount on your services. You want them to know that you appreciate their kind words and that it really does help your business grow! 4. Follow-Up Just because the project is over doesn’t mean the relationship has to be! Following up with clients after their project ends shows them that you care about their success. More than anything else in my business, this has made the greatest impact in getting referrals and more business. This adds up to the wow factor. By checking in on clients, they remember you when they hear of someone looking for a referral. It also prompts them to ask about maintenance work or new projects. I get a lot of, “Oh, you know what? I was actually thinking of launching a new course, can you help with that?” or similar requests from simple emails checking in with clients. Following up with clients doesn’t mean you’re selling to them every time you hit “send” on an email. Following up means you’re actually checking in because you know if they have a problem, you can help. It’s not sleazy, and clients love knowing that you care. The goal here is to go above and beyond for clients and customers that go above and beyond for you. Simply producing quality work means nothing if the clients leave unhappy with the overall experience. Be so good that they can’t forget you! Thats how you can wow them! Don’t Put All Your Eggs In The Social Networking Basket - Work It Daily As with many of my blogs, I will begin with a true confession. I’m a Twitter junkie. I enjoy exchanging banter and ideas with industry colleagues around the world. I use Twitter instead of RSS feeds to find interesting articles, blogs, and people. Also, I have lists of hundreds of recruiters and career services professionals that I follow daily. I am also on LinkedIn and I have a Facebook page for my business. As you can see, I love social networking. So, the advice I’m about to give may seem strange coming from me. But here goes. Job seekers, get off the computer already! The media is abuzz with news on social networking, and a day rarely passes when some headline-grabbing article doesn’t tout social media as the next miracle cure for your job search. Don’t drink the kool-aid. As somebody who is old enough to remember, it has the same hyped-up do-it-now-or-die, if-you-aren’t-doing-it-your-out-of-the-loop feel as the late 90’s when financial advisors pushed dot.com companies as must-haves in your investment portfolio. Sure, there are stories of people who social-networked their way to a new job, just as there used to be stories of dot.coms that actually made money. But now, as then, genuine success stories are few and far between. On the job search front, you will find the social-network-to-success stories tend to have a few things in common. The position for which the job seeker was hired had social networking somewhere in the job title, or at a minimum in the first paragraph of the job description. More often, the job seeker actually found the job through connections they cultivated offline, but social networking helped to strengthen their credibility. The real risk of social networking is its capacity to suck up hours of time in a blink of an eye, and at the end of a day spent entirely on the computer, you may be no closer to your job search goal. Does that mean you should abandon your social networking efforts? Absolutely not! Social networking is a useful tool in your job search arsenal. When somebody Googles your name, you need to be findable (and not just in your cousin’s wedding pictures). When a recruiter Boolean searches keywords in your area of expertise, you need to rank high in the search returns. The contributions you make to online conversations, the information you share, the contacts you make can go a long way to cementing your reputation as must-hire candidate. Some of the contacts that you make online can evolve into strong, positive connections in the real-world. But social networking needs to be one arm of a well thought out and executed job search strategy that includes cold calling companies (read Guerrilla Marketing for Job Hunters 2.0 for innovative ideas on how), conducting industry research so that can identify and even create opportunities, attending industry events, lunching with former colleagues and clients, and giving back to the community. My social networking recommendation for job seekers: Schedule time for social networking, and when the time is up, have the self-discipline to push away from the computer. Spend time each day working on the real-world connections that result in job offers. If you don’t, then chances are that while your job search competitor is being on-boarded for his new position, you will be trying to unglue eyelids that have lost the capacity to blink.
